Leadership Sacramento
Growing leaders since 1985
Leadership Sacramento is a program of the Sacramento Metro Chamber Foundation that develops community-minded business and civic leaders of tomorrow. This year-long interactive program provides a behind-the-scenes view of the issues that impact the region’s economy and culminates in the completion of a community service project.

Monthly Sessions
Each month, Leadership Sacramento explores a new subject. The goal for each day is to give class participants a unique behind-the-scenes experience that furthers their knowledge of each subject, demonstrating the impact the subject has on the region and providing information and connections to enable immediate community action.
2025 Class Subjects:
- History Day
- Nonprofit Day
- Environment Day
- Communications Day
- Business & Innovation Day
- Arts, Culture & Entertainment Day
- Farm to Fork Day
- Health & Wellness Day
- Law & Order Day
- Leadership Development Day

Leadership Sacramento Class Projects
Each class works collectively to select and complete a community service project to benefit a nonprofit organization, project or cause. Past projects have included:
2024 - Street Soccer USA
2023 - Food Literacy CenterÂ
2022 - Stanford Settlement Senior CenterÂ
2021 - Mack Road Valley Hi Community Center
2020 - Sacramento regional conservation Corps
2019 - Wind Youth ServicesÂ
2018 - Habitat for Humanity Rock the Block
2017 - La Familia STEM centerÂ
2016 - Wellspring Women’s CenterÂ
2015 - Courage Worldwide
